| 摘 要: | 近年来,随着遗传学学科的快速发展,遗传咨询服务在产科、生殖遗传科、儿科等学科的应用中发展较快,在肿瘤学及多学科会诊等其它学科的医疗过程中也在逐步开展,遗传咨询医师通过对遗传性疾病发病机制的判断、选择合适的遗传学检测技术、分析检测结果、进行疾病诊断、开展遗传咨询以辅助遗传性疾病的治疗、给予生育指导,从而降低遗传性疾病的再发风险。遗传咨询服务是遗传咨询医师通过遗传咨询策略将遗传学基础研究及遗传学实验室检测技术向临床转化,降低了出生缺陷以及遗传性疾病的发生风险,减少了遗传性疾病给患者本身、家庭以及社会带来的精神以及经济负担。同时,我国生育政策开放后高龄孕妇比例增加,出生缺陷的发生风险上升,随着《“健康中国2030”规划纲要》的进行,遗传咨询服务需求在多个学科中增加,本文将探讨目前遗传咨询服务策略在临床医学中的实际应用。 |

| Abstract: | In recent years, with the rapid development of the field of genetics, genetic counseling services have developed rapidly in obstetrics, reproductive genetics, pediatrics and other disciplines, and are also gradually developed in the medical process of other disciplines such as oncology and multidisciplinary consultation. Genetic counseling physicians can reduce the risk of recurrence of genetic diseases by judging the pathogenesis of genetic diseases, selecting appropriate genetic testing techniques, analyzing test results, diagnosing diseases, carrying out genetic counseling to assist the treatment of genetic diseases, and giving fertility guidance. Genetic counseling service is the genetic counseling physicians through appropriate genetic counseling strategies to genetic basic research and genetic laboratory testing technology into clinical transformation, reduces the risk of birth defects and genetic diseases recurrence,reduces the mental and economic burden of hereditary diseases on the patients themselves, their families and society. At the same time, with the opening-up of Chinese fertility policy, the increase of the proportion of older pregnant women and the increase of the risk of birth defects, as well as the implementation of the "Healthy China 2030" program, the demand for genetic counseling services has increased in many disciplines. This paper will discuss the practical application of the current genetic counseling service strategy in clinical medicine. |
